Unified Web Application and API Protection

Harness WAAP integrates API discovery, testing, and protection with a web application firewall and bot defense. This single platform replaces siloed tools to secure modern cloud and AI-native environments.

Automated API Discovery and Visibility

The platform automatically discovers all applications and APIs, including shadow and third-party endpoints. It maps sensitive data flows and calculates risk scores to provide a complete view of your security posture.

Seamless DevSecOps Integration and Testing

Teams can embed zero-configuration API and DAST testing directly into their development workflows. This allows for continuous checks against OWASP Top 10 risks and business logic flaws without slowing down delivery.

Advanced Detection via Security Data Lake

A comprehensive security data lake correlates traffic, identities, and behaviors for deep forensic investigation. It leverages machine learning and behavior analytics to identify complex threats rather than relying solely on static rules.

Flexible Deployment and Instrumentation Options

Harness WAAP supports multiple deployment methods to suit complex enterprise environments. It can operate out of band via mirroring or eBPF, inline through gateways, or at the edge using DNS routing.
